Jobs for Mechanical Engineering Technology Grads in South Carolina

1,180 people in the state and 92,030 in the nation are employed in jobs related to ME Tech.

Mechanical Engineering Technology Jobs Nationwide vs. SC

Wages for Mechanical Engineering Technology Jobs in South Carolina

In this state, ME Tech grads earn an average of $67,542. Nationwide, they make an average of $73,659.
